Ecosyste.ms: OpenCollective
An open API service for software projects hosted on Open Collective.
github.com/pixi-viewport/pixi-viewport
A highly configurable viewport/2D camera designed to work with pixi.js
https://github.com/pixi-viewport/pixi-viewport
v0.8.2
38bb15b9075088cf576eba06d393212d423edfef authored about 7 years ago by David Figatner <[email protected]>
38bb15b9075088cf576eba06d393212d423edfef authored about 7 years ago by David Figatner <[email protected]>
published
ffc19a798f981706b7f2cad58458cb253223fda8 authored about 7 years ago by David Figatner <[email protected]>
ffc19a798f981706b7f2cad58458cb253223fda8 authored about 7 years ago by David Figatner <[email protected]>
v0.8.1
ca7964de13fc6420775c578a07d9c88e8f67301a authored about 7 years ago by David Figatner <[email protected]>
ca7964de13fc6420775c578a07d9c88e8f67301a authored about 7 years ago by David Figatner <[email protected]>
Merge branch 'qwertysam-patch-2'
6507afa3006e3299ed9258a4bdcb5cfe69976624 authored about 7 years ago by David Figatner <[email protected]>
6507afa3006e3299ed9258a4bdcb5cfe69976624 authored about 7 years ago by David Figatner <[email protected]>
Updated documentation
NOTE: Must still be updated in README.md
859f4de77df0b229098a4d5e207f8cc71ad1aed3 authored about 7 years ago by Samson <[email protected]>
Fixed resize() bug
resize() is now called on all of the plugins as intended.
ab925a495a320556f4bbecde0b4ceb66f8171819 authored about 7 years ago by Samson <[email protected]>
Fixed typo and reference error
1f9bb221dfe44a98633e92fc408682f1588dd799 authored about 7 years ago by Samson <[email protected]>
1f9bb221dfe44a98633e92fc408682f1588dd799 authored about 7 years ago by Samson <[email protected]>
Updates clamp() upon resizing of the viewport
This is important so that if the window size is changed, the viewport maintains its contraints.
...
cleaning up:
2c8b4e2ea77ddad4cef1592e6446c21796a5b45c authored about 7 years ago by David Figatner <[email protected]>
2c8b4e2ea77ddad4cef1592e6446c21796a5b45c authored about 7 years ago by David Figatner <[email protected]>
moved minWidth/minHeight, etc. to clampZoom() plugin
7657e58518ffc4e947d59693c0a9ec0eb314809f authored about 7 years ago by David Figatner <[email protected]>
7657e58518ffc4e947d59693c0a9ec0eb314809f authored about 7 years ago by David Figatner <[email protected]>
v0.8.0
af1af142bfb3f70d37a0d380b34adcec370ebd20 authored about 7 years ago by David Figatner <[email protected]>
af1af142bfb3f70d37a0d380b34adcec370ebd20 authored about 7 years ago by David Figatner <[email protected]>
fitWidth and fitHeight use worldWidth/Height instead of container.width/height
4c968aae32b75c55a34c14c8a277b4210115d6fb authored about 7 years ago by David Figatner <[email protected]>
4c968aae32b75c55a34c14c8a277b4210115d6fb authored about 7 years ago by David Figatner <[email protected]>
v0.7.7
a2f021b46963250d380709991b4a8463bf199426 authored about 7 years ago by David Figatner <[email protected]>
a2f021b46963250d380709991b4a8463bf199426 authored about 7 years ago by David Figatner <[email protected]>
fixed documentation; fit() commands return Viewport for chaining
b4a30b3210329091c15b974a352bfdcceb10ad5b authored about 7 years ago by David Figatner <[email protected]>
b4a30b3210329091c15b974a352bfdcceb10ad5b authored about 7 years ago by David Figatner <[email protected]>
v0.7.6
0e89dd6b6d397c2b9a36418f0eef43098dfc9341 authored about 7 years ago by David Figatner <[email protected]>
0e89dd6b6d397c2b9a36418f0eef43098dfc9341 authored about 7 years ago by David Figatner <[email protected]>
removed old (again?)
3892b3df4dc9b26adcf71f31d6e7720d3e5d10e2 authored about 7 years ago by David Figatner <[email protected]>
3892b3df4dc9b26adcf71f31d6e7720d3e5d10e2 authored about 7 years ago by David Figatner <[email protected]>
moved yy-fps from dependences to devDependencies
4962df20cbde479173f22c3b057f6cb074b9c7f2 authored about 7 years ago by David Figatner <[email protected]>
4962df20cbde479173f22c3b057f6cb074b9c7f2 authored about 7 years ago by David Figatner <[email protected]>
v0.7.4
02e1655548ba586e953d2b17cbd748387b267a2c authored about 7 years ago by David Figatner <[email protected]>
02e1655548ba586e953d2b17cbd748387b267a2c authored about 7 years ago by David Figatner <[email protected]>
fixed clamping for pinch/wheel zooming
ddd6d536c4e778728f3ed5534f113788d0714c0d authored about 7 years ago by David Figatner <[email protected]>
ddd6d536c4e778728f3ed5534f113788d0714c0d authored about 7 years ago by David Figatner <[email protected]>
v0.7.3
d3ac92969ae4fa8d26f9327a141898e3f2171f9a authored about 7 years ago by David Figatner <[email protected]>
d3ac92969ae4fa8d26f9327a141898e3f2171f9a authored about 7 years ago by David Figatner <[email protected]>
reversed wheel direction; added options.reverse to wheel
f6dd047bed5819736bd114e144449a3bfdfe9795 authored about 7 years ago by David Figatner <[email protected]>
f6dd047bed5819736bd114e144449a3bfdfe9795 authored about 7 years ago by David Figatner <[email protected]>
fixed follow demo; improved documentation
221719eb075510d048d0c91c4c22cc78b788dc0b authored about 7 years ago by David Figatner <[email protected]>
221719eb075510d048d0c91c4c22cc78b788dc0b authored about 7 years ago by David Figatner <[email protected]>
added wheel()
2ded6ebf43d9893ded9114d56eeac7facc5b46cd authored about 7 years ago by David Figatner <[email protected]>
2ded6ebf43d9893ded9114d56eeac7facc5b46cd authored about 7 years ago by David Figatner <[email protected]>
updated demo
7169d2d19d851bde850393692650e56327f2261d authored about 7 years ago by David Figatner <[email protected]>
7169d2d19d851bde850393692650e56327f2261d authored about 7 years ago by David Figatner <[email protected]>
Fixed an issue with bottom and/or right bounce and clamp
07361bc5086dc7d87a093a59069b410e67626caf authored about 7 years ago by David Figatner <[email protected]>
07361bc5086dc7d87a093a59069b410e67626caf authored about 7 years ago by David Figatner <[email protected]>
fixed preventDefault problem with gui
28b2503c4fd2f0e4c4c17c7584dfa1a3066ce849 authored about 7 years ago by David Figatner <[email protected]>
28b2503c4fd2f0e4c4c17c7584dfa1a3066ce849 authored about 7 years ago by David Figatner <[email protected]>
added options.preventDefault for yy-input
0faad782cd97d411a39d86a33f3ca6acfbaa0f46 authored about 7 years ago by David Figatner <[email protected]>
0faad782cd97d411a39d86a33f3ca6acfbaa0f46 authored about 7 years ago by David Figatner <[email protected]>
published 0.6
64017dd443e54916a826bf17b0834ae8127382a6 authored about 7 years ago by David Figatner <[email protected]>
64017dd443e54916a826bf17b0834ae8127382a6 authored about 7 years ago by David Figatner <[email protected]>
converted to use yy-input
cc277f599e964d5052b332f548f451330586b742 authored about 7 years ago by David Figatner <[email protected]>
cc277f599e964d5052b332f548f451330586b742 authored about 7 years ago by David Figatner <[email protected]>
added options.maxFrameTime
ec4304793809f184467ad42e6b726680253e19f7 authored about 7 years ago by David Figatner <[email protected]>
ec4304793809f184467ad42e6b726680253e19f7 authored about 7 years ago by David Figatner <[email protected]>
changed to options.pauseOnBlur for loop
b8235804b5bf5dbfcd2093ca0fbd476251eec4a5 authored about 7 years ago by David Figatner <[email protected]>
b8235804b5bf5dbfcd2093ca0fbd476251eec4a5 authored about 7 years ago by David Figatner <[email protected]>
integrated with yy-loop
4f73278e5ee9d6afabcf12fac571766fe3e1ba44 authored about 7 years ago by David Figatner <[email protected]>
4f73278e5ee9d6afabcf12fac571766fe3e1ba44 authored about 7 years ago by David Figatner <[email protected]>
fixed bounce and clamp right/bottom boundaries when zoomed
ad193950bf4a399bc9393cc6f527d12398e0d370 authored about 7 years ago by David Figatner <[email protected]>
ad193950bf4a399bc9393cc6f527d12398e0d370 authored about 7 years ago by David Figatner <[email protected]>
improved documentation and description
c0863d2eb48a40a7a3facbc69f9ceb924896eb53 authored about 7 years ago by David Figatner <[email protected]>
c0863d2eb48a40a7a3facbc69f9ceb924896eb53 authored about 7 years ago by David Figatner <[email protected]>
complete rewrite almost done
35711fc4f47be62890ef7bfebb7b77c403dd5d61 authored about 7 years ago by David Figatner <[email protected]>
35711fc4f47be62890ef7bfebb7b77c403dd5d61 authored about 7 years ago by David Figatner <[email protected]>
target works nicely
f3fe8116bb3dd588995f53a957f5870bb8a6b831 authored about 7 years ago by David Figatner <[email protected]>
f3fe8116bb3dd588995f53a957f5870bb8a6b831 authored about 7 years ago by David Figatner <[email protected]>
snap now uses easing instead of acceleration
b118cd0974cdf8604cd070b2356c54c4c1ebf2b0 authored about 7 years ago by David Figatner <[email protected]>
b118cd0974cdf8604cd070b2356c54c4c1ebf2b0 authored about 7 years ago by David Figatner <[email protected]>
moved alternative decelerate friction to other plugins
85636d6811c086e682f5844edb51d3e3638b21a4 authored about 7 years ago by David Figatner <[email protected]>
85636d6811c086e682f5844edb51d3e3638b21a4 authored about 7 years ago by David Figatner <[email protected]>
working on complete rewrite using plugins
17caab4e6dd0a5bd2a05f84b50c90ba1c170b98a authored about 7 years ago by David Figatner <[email protected]>
17caab4e6dd0a5bd2a05f84b50c90ba1c170b98a authored about 7 years ago by David Figatner <[email protected]>
changed the way options are dealt with in constructor
2dd4845f0997cca5406cff81382428a259f0b49d authored about 7 years ago by David Figatner <[email protected]>
2dd4845f0997cca5406cff81382428a259f0b49d authored about 7 years ago by David Figatner <[email protected]>
switched to yy-renderer and yy-update
8abb1c1e8970e9791cd861b43467172ea7eab643 authored about 7 years ago by David Figatner <[email protected]>
8abb1c1e8970e9791cd861b43467172ea7eab643 authored about 7 years ago by David Figatner <[email protected]>
Snap starting to work better; still need acceleration instead of constant speed
0418a046220649124ebb76dfdd662a7885d88f99 authored about 7 years ago by David Figatner <[email protected]>
0418a046220649124ebb76dfdd662a7885d88f99 authored about 7 years ago by David Figatner <[email protected]>
updated default threshold to 5
43605fa440575c24fae4683070bb259e5f28bf80 authored about 7 years ago by David Figatner <[email protected]>
43605fa440575c24fae4683070bb259e5f28bf80 authored about 7 years ago by David Figatner <[email protected]>
initial work on options.snap
fd40fe14d526928b8ce3f3ba99b63da34a692544 authored about 7 years ago by David Figatner <[email protected]>
fd40fe14d526928b8ce3f3ba99b63da34a692544 authored about 7 years ago by David Figatner <[email protected]>
added new clicking code
5db38a9c7cf52299bf0ec30f65ca55169c855a4d authored about 7 years ago by David Figatner <[email protected]>
5db38a9c7cf52299bf0ec30f65ca55169c855a4d authored about 7 years ago by David Figatner <[email protected]>
added options.noOverDragX/Y
8430d62dd0c14786eba4340081e7d65f58e0eabf authored about 7 years ago by David Figatner <[email protected]>
8430d62dd0c14786eba4340081e7d65f58e0eabf authored about 7 years ago by David Figatner <[email protected]>
fixed issues with turning interactivity off and on
48dbe3eac05f053b7bddc53e54204e0d14956ed6 authored about 7 years ago by David Figatner <[email protected]>
48dbe3eac05f053b7bddc53e54204e0d14956ed6 authored about 7 years ago by David Figatner <[email protected]>
basics are working
ad0ecc292514ae914ffc087e0925ad62a2e91092 authored about 7 years ago by David Figatner <[email protected]>
ad0ecc292514ae914ffc087e0925ad62a2e91092 authored about 7 years ago by David Figatner <[email protected]>
improved documentation
5aac624cdf73aa2d032e2384105fa94f83a69819 authored over 7 years ago by David Figatner <[email protected]>
5aac624cdf73aa2d032e2384105fa94f83a69819 authored over 7 years ago by David Figatner <[email protected]>
initial preview release
4c86160c9c46b77e574d2395ad4543508f1edfb6 authored over 7 years ago by David Figatner <[email protected]>
4c86160c9c46b77e574d2395ad4543508f1edfb6 authored over 7 years ago by David Figatner <[email protected]>
added dat.gui instead of settingspanel
44a1153205eab0ab413cfcd306ac716225daf5ff authored over 7 years ago by David Figatner <[email protected]>
44a1153205eab0ab413cfcd306ac716225daf5ff authored over 7 years ago by David Figatner <[email protected]>
updated readme and documentation
65d02bfcf6f52a41dd2a417b52a20d0a298448c4 authored over 7 years ago by David Figatner <[email protected]>
65d02bfcf6f52a41dd2a417b52a20d0a298448c4 authored over 7 years ago by David Figatner <[email protected]>
added more options to test panel
156f87b62dc01d73c9e083c57511d55ab6dccd33 authored over 7 years ago by David Figatner <[email protected]>
156f87b62dc01d73c9e083c57511d55ab6dccd33 authored over 7 years ago by David Figatner <[email protected]>
bouncing works better using pixi-ease
acfc951d806302ca991a3fdad2327be93a0238a8 authored over 7 years ago by David Figatner <[email protected]>
acfc951d806302ca991a3fdad2327be93a0238a8 authored over 7 years ago by David Figatner <[email protected]>
decelerating is working
3e3b5e3edac9fe84f95bdfbbe0b2df41c0f87f39 authored over 7 years ago by David Figatner <[email protected]>
3e3b5e3edac9fe84f95bdfbbe0b2df41c0f87f39 authored over 7 years ago by David Figatner <[email protected]>
added fork button
42cc1fb9b1b59ca9f139e5979cd2427af4a6e2c3 authored over 7 years ago by David Figatner <[email protected]>
42cc1fb9b1b59ca9f139e5979cd2427af4a6e2c3 authored over 7 years ago by David Figatner <[email protected]>
fixed sizing for demo
338526d1ea4cb00d65da663268c3a81129fc32b1 authored over 7 years ago by David Figatner <[email protected]>
338526d1ea4cb00d65da663268c3a81129fc32b1 authored over 7 years ago by David Figatner <[email protected]>
clamp works better (still not perfect, though)
92adccbb4d61c4165fe89b96657f73893a6a2f8b authored over 7 years ago by David Figatner <[email protected]>
92adccbb4d61c4165fe89b96657f73893a6a2f8b authored over 7 years ago by David Figatner <[email protected]>
bounce works nicely
9a10f9f45ff3afac174bad4aa59d4534bef7f32e authored over 7 years ago by David Figatner <[email protected]>
9a10f9f45ff3afac174bad4aa59d4534bef7f32e authored over 7 years ago by David Figatner <[email protected]>
converting to PIXI.Container() format
7b3b5477bca23e66f015e65d27f4f45a489602cc authored over 7 years ago by David Figatner <[email protected]>
7b3b5477bca23e66f015e65d27f4f45a489602cc authored over 7 years ago by David Figatner <[email protected]>
first commit
e12e351b4f5da5d70f23e8ff6f98bcb53dd01ca0 authored over 7 years ago by David Figatner <[email protected]>
e12e351b4f5da5d70f23e8ff6f98bcb53dd01ca0 authored over 7 years ago by David Figatner <[email protected]>